A new UK centre for research into carbon emissions and climate modelling opens today. The Centre for Carbon Measurement will be based at The National Physical Laboratory in London.

The Centre will work on producing reliable climate data to help UK policy makers in areas such as meeting emissions reduction targets through clean energy generation, international regulations and schemes for carbon trading and monitoring, as well as developing low carbon technology.

Jane Burston, the leader of the Centre said: “Key to our success is demonstrating to the right people how carbon measurement can improve business practices, promote low carbon innovation and support mitigation and adaptation to climate change – including agreeing global targets and standards.”
